Factors Influencing Costs
- Severity of Damage: The extent of the damage significantly impacts the cost. Minor repairs will be less expensive compared to major structural damage.
- Type of Damage: Water damage, wind damage, and hail damage each have different associated costs due to the varying nature of repairs required.
- Size of the Affected Area: Larger areas will naturally incur higher costs due to the increased amount of materials and labor needed.
- Emergency Services: Immediate remediation services often come at a premium, especially if required during off-hours or holidays.
- Materials Used: The quality and type of materials used in the repair process can vary the overall c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Dayton, OH, can fluctuate based on demand, expertise, and the specific services required.
- Permits and Inspections: Some repairs may necessitate permits and inspections, adding to the total c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Dayton, OH) |
---|---|
Water Extraction | $500 - $1,500 |
Roof Repair | $1,000 - $5,000 |
Structural Repairs | $2,000 - $10,000 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$4,000 |
Debris Removal | $200 - $1,000 |
Electrical System Repairs | $1,000 - $3,000 |
HVAC System Repairs | $500 - $2,500 |
Window Replacement | $300 - $1,200 per window |
Siding Repair | $600 - $2,500 |
Tree Removal | $200 - $1,500 per tree |
